2. Use Appropriate Listing Photos
When photographing your products, be sure to use high-quality images. Customers need to see what they are buying, including pictures of the product from all angles. If there is a particular feature that you want to highlight, make sure that it is included in the photo. The photograph’s description should also list all of the product’s features and specifications. The best images look professional and give the customer confidence in what they are buying.
3. Use Safe Payment Options
When it comes to payment, make sure you offer as many options as possible. PayPal is one of the most popular online payment methods, but there are others that your customers might prefer, so include those too. You can also allow customers to pay with cash on delivery if you’re selling smaller items. While it may be tempting to use less secure options such as Western Union, these types of transactions tend not to favor buyers who want security for their purchases. It’s also a good idea to have a shopping cart on your site so people can buy more than one item at a time without having to go through the entire checkout process for each product.

4. Create A Website That Is Easy To Navigate And Personalize
Customers want websites they can easily navigate through to find what they are looking for quickly. Ensure the categories and menus are easy to understand and that the search bar is prominently displayed. You may also want to consider creating a personalized account for each customer, which will allow them to save their favorite items, receive customized recommendations, and track their order history. This will encourage customers to return to your site in the future.
